The book a long way from Chicago by Richard Peck was about a boy named Joey and his sister Mary Alice. They live with there parents in Chicago. Every year in august they go to their grandma's house to visit in a sleepy Illinois town. Every time they go something different happens and they always seem to have fun. One year they went to the fair because their grandma made one of her famous pies. Another year they went fishing and saw the sheriff in his underwear.
